As a
Fleet Regional Operations Associate, you will partner with leadership to manage day-to-day fleet operations, including vehicle acquisition, maintenance, fuel management, compliance, risk mitigation, and stakeholder engagement. You will serve as a key liaison between Leasing Companies (LCs), Fleet
Management Companies (FMCs), Original Equipment Manufacturers (OEMs), and internal Johnson & Johnson teams.

Your Key Responsibilities will be: - Coordinate daily fleet activities (e.g., vehicle delivery and return, maintenance, repairs) to ensure operational efficiency and deliver a positive experience for fleet-eligible employees.
- Act as a primary contact and liaison between LCs, FMCs, OEMs, vendors, and internal J&J functions to maintain strong relationships and resolve issues.
- Balance local business needs with J&J's global fleet strategy by collaborating with internal stakeholders on forecasting, vehicle specifications, and operational requirements.
- Support implementation of strategies and process improvements to drive cost-effective and efficient fleet operations.
- Monitor supplier performance against KPIs and service level agreements to ensure quality and compliance.
- Analyze regional fleet performance data and provide insights to optimize costs and efficiency.
- Resolve escalations from fleet-eligible employees (e.g., maintenance issues, pool car availability, vehicle replacement).
- Provide regular updates on regional fleet activities, risks, and challenges to the GS Fleet Operations Manager.
